Tech stack

After a bit of research, I decided to give it a go, and decided on the tech stack.

Frontend

Lately I have been using
elm
to make my fronted experiments and I love it. It's a small ML-based functional language. I hated frontend work until I found elm, and despite its limitations I can say it makes me happy when I use it. What else can you ask a programming language for?
This decision was easy, like I had done many times, I would write a static elm app and use
netlify
to build it and host it. If you have't heard about netlify, it's awesome, I totally recommend you to have a look.

Backend/storage

I looked around for free options on storage and there were not many. I was resigned to use a serverless backend (probably Netlify functions) and
AWS DynamoDB
. I wasn't happy with this, so I let this project rest for a couple of days.
Reading some random article in hacker news I found
FaunaDB
. FaunaDB provides document storage (MongoDB like) and it can create a graphql API for you. This was really exciting, because this meant I could skip the serverless layer and use FaunaDB as backend and storage.
At the moment of writing this FaunaDB offers a generous free tier with:
5GB storage.
100K read operations per day.
50K write operations per day.
50 MB data transfer per day.
Meaning my needs are more than covered.

High level features

The library is pretty simple, I implemented a MVP having the following features:
You can add a comment.
You can reply to a comment.
Multiple discussions are supported, so each blog post has its own set of comments.
Comments are anonymous, and no personal details are asked to comment.
There is only one style, custom styling is not supported (yet).

Data model and communication

Given the decision on using graphql our data model is expressed in the
graphql schema
. It is extremely simple, and it is shown below:
type Comment (
discussionId: String!,
content: String!,
parent: Comment
)
type Query (
allComments: [Comment!] @index(name: "allComments"),
commentsByDiscussionId(discussionId: String!): [Comment!] @index(name: "commentsByDiscussionId")
)
A comment has a
content
field to store the text the user entered, and a
discussionId
field, this is used to group comments by discussion/blog post. A comment also has an optional
parent
field that is used to group replies to a comment.
Upon uploading this schema, FaunaDB will create the collections and indexes needed to make the app work. See the
installation instructions
for detailed steps.
From the elm side, it just made sense to use the elm library
dillonkearns/elm-graphql
. This library generates the type safe client side code from the graphql schema. This makes sure no data errors would happen in the communication. With a little elm side UI work I had a first prototype running in a couple of hours.

Interface or how can people use it

One of the main goals was ease of use, and even some painful manual steps remain, I think is not too bad.
There are 2 main steps, both detailed in the
github repo instructions
:
Provision the DB/GraphQL API in FaunaDB. This involves manual steps, and it's probably what could be more subject to automate.
Load the library from your html. This step is quite simple, you just need to load the compiled
js
library and start it like in the snippet below.
<!doctype html>
<body style="width: 80%; margin: auto">
<div></div>
<script src="https://simple-comments.netlify.com/Comments.js"></script>
<script>
startComments((
node: document.querySelector("div"),
endpoint: "https://graphql.fauna.com/graphql",
accessKey: "dasdj-your-own-access-key-fjpi",
discussionId: "/posts/awesome-post-title"
));
</script>
</body>
